User Rating: 7 | SBK Generations PS3
This game is SBK 2011 with the following improvements

-Better speed sensation
-Polished graphics (but still old)
-Much stronger front brake (but wide differences between bikes)
-Stronger throttle
-More bikes and many more liveries since it includes four seasons

So these things obviously make the game much better and if you're into motorcyclegames these improvements justifies a purchase. It is a good solid game but it is not the best motorcycle game, SBK 08 is if you are looking for simulation or MotoGP 08 is if you are looking for casual. SBK Generations does something in between. You might not see anything new on the surface for career mode but they have balanced out the upgrading and cut session time to authentic 45min. These changes are small but significant.

AI is the same, they are pretty good overall but not fantastic. They don't bump you too much, run believable laptimes, make occasional unforced mistakes and take different lines but don't struggle much and operate under other physics than you so they go through corners faster with less laydown and such.

Sky and track during rain looks amazing and there is some more spray from other racers' tires. However none from yours and the same forced upon rain physics with changed handling rather then just leaving you with less grip and to deal with conditions yourself which would've been much more appropriate.

Online works fine, just few racers as ususal.
